Additional info
Preparation Directions (Keep Frozen Until Use): Boil: Place pierogies in boiling water. Boil gently, uncovered for 4-5 minutes. Drain. Skillet: Place frozen pierogies in skillet and saute in oil or butter over medium heat (300 degrees F) for approximately 7-8 minutes, turning occasionally, until highly browned on both sides. Deep Fry: Preheat oil to 350 degrees F. Carefully place frozen pierogies in oil for 3-1/2 to 4 minutes until golden brown. Grill: Preheat countertop grilling machine at medium setting. Spray both sides of frozen pierogies with non-stick cooking spray. Grill for 5 minutes. Microwave: In a microwave safe bowl cover frozen pierogies with water. Microwave on high for approximately 5 minutes. Drain. Quick & Easy Serving suggestions: Traditional Pierogies: Follow boil or skillet preparation directions: Saute chopped onions in butter or margarine until lightly browned. Add pierogies and toss gently. Top with sour cream and garnish with chives or parsley or float a cooked pierogies in your favorite soup.
